ConductAtlas Analysis

Why it matters (compliance & governance perspective)

The policy limits BeReal's data collection practices with respect to children under 13, qualified by knowledge and willingness, which may affect enforcement scope.

Interpretive note: The qualifier 'knowingly or willingly' limits the scope of the commitment. This is recorded here and not softened in reader-facing prose.

This document changed recently

Medium Jul 8, 2026

The updated policy now requires email address in addition to phone number, full name, and date of birth to create an account. BeReal discloses that it derives likely gender from your username, first name, and biography using AI, and uses this classification for internal targeting purposes. The policy also reveals that a randomized sample of 0.001% of users will have their interface interactions (touches and swipes) recorded through an analytics partner for up to 90 days to understand how users navigate the app; this practice does not apply in all geographic regions.
